Understanding the Role of a Construction Accident Lawyer

A construction accident lawyer is a personal injury attorney who handles cases involving injuries that website occur on construction sites. These lawyers are experienced to determine all liable parties — which can include property owners — and build claims through insurance negotiations and lawsuits. The goal is to hold at-fault individuals accountable while obtaining the complete compensation for the client.

Mechanically, the process begins with a thorough review of the accident. The construction accident lawyer will obtain proof such as OSHA inspection records and accident reconstruction data. They then pinpoint which safety codes were violated and which parties carry legal accountability for those failures.

From there, a construction accident lawyer manages every phase of the legal process — communicating directly with insurance companies, filing court documents, and defending the client at trial if needed. Many victims are surprised that they may qualify for compensation beyond workers' compensation, including payments from third-party negligence claims.

Construction Accident Lawyer FAQ

How long does a construction accident lawsuit typically take?

The duration of a construction accident case varies based on how complicated of your case. Simpler cases with strong evidence may settle within a few months. Larger cases — especially those involving trial proceedings — can last several years. Your construction accident lawyer will offer a realistic timeline based on the facts of your situation.

What kinds of money am I entitled to after a construction site injury?

A construction accident lawyer can recover a range of compensation on your behalf. These include medical expenses — both already incurred and anticipated — lost earning capacity, emotional distress, long-term care costs, and in some situations, exemplary damages when extreme misconduct is proven.

What if I was partially at fault for my construction accident?

Nevada follows a proportional comparative fault rule, which means you can still receive compensation even if you were partially to blame for your accident — as long as you were not more than 51% liable. Your recovery is lowered by your degree of fault. A construction accident lawyer can help challenge any overstatement of your responsibility.
